                      What were the profit margins on the cars sold though.. If they're better built cars, using better materials, etc. they'll have a higher cost to produce, but have lower profit margins to stay competitive in their markets.

                      I'd be curious as to how much money GM actually made from the 24,000 Pontiacs sold vs. the GMCs or Buicks. Volume only means so much when bean counters are involved.
                      The same? As the only unique cars Pontiac had for the North American market were the Solstice (Shared with Saturn but since its gone, thats it) and the G8, which did cost a lot as its need to be shipped here from Oz cost $$$). They were planning to kill Kappa (Solstice and Sky) anyway as they broke even finally after like 3-4 years and didn't want to invest in updating them for such a small return. And the G8 would sell like hotcakes once the economy picked up... look now, you can't even find any G8 GXP's, and the G8 GT's are all gone just about too. Maybe 1 or 2 left on some lots but that's it, they all sold. It had amazing reviews, and everyone loved it! So they kill it and refuse to remake it as another GM car.

                      G5 = Cobalt, G6 = Malibu, G3 = Aveo.
